An immature Brown-headed Cowbird perches in a plant in Sharon Woods Metro Park near Columbus, Ohio.
Cowbirds lay eggs in nests of other birds and leave the responsibility for raising the baby to the other bird.
This Cowbird was being cared for by a pair of Common Yellowthroats that were about one-third the size of the baby.
